数据编程和编码有什么不同
-
数据编程和编码是两个不同的概念。
数据编程是指通过编写代码来处理和操作数据的过程。它涉及到使用各种编程语言和工具,以实现对数据进行存储、计算、分析和可视化等操作。数据编程的目标是创建可以自动处理大规模数据的程序,以提取有价值的信息和知识。
编码是指将某种信息或语言转化为计算机可识别的形式。它包括将问题或任务分解为一系列可执行的指令,这些指令以特定的语法和语义被计算机理解和执行。编码是程序设计的基础,它将抽象的概念转化为计算机可以理解和执行的指令。
数据编程和编码之间的区别在于它们关注的焦点不同。数据编程更注重对数据的处理和分析,而编码更关注解决问题的方法和过程。数据编程是编码的一部分,它是编写指令的一种应用,用于处理和操作数据。
在进行数据编程时,首先需要了解数据的特点和处理需求,然后设计相应的算法和数据结构,并用编码语言将其实现。数据编程的本质是通过编码来实现数据处理的目标。它需要掌握编程语言的基本概念和语法,以及数据处理和分析的相关知识。
总结来说,数据编程和编码是两个相互关联但又有所不同的概念。数据编程是通过编码来实现数据处理的一种应用,它需要掌握编程语言和数据处理的相关知识。编码是将问题或任务转化为计算机可识别的指令的过程,是数据编程的基础。
1年前 -
数据编程和编码是两个不同的概念和领域。以下是它们之间的区别:
-
定义和目标:数据编程旨在处理、分析和转换数据。它关注的是如何使用编程语言和工具来处理和操作数据,以便从中提取有用的信息和洞察力。而编码旨在创建计算机程序,实现特定的功能或解决问题。它关注的是通过编写代码来实现算法和逻辑,使计算机能够完成特定任务。
-
技能和知识:数据编程需要具备数据处理和分析的技能,如数据清洗、数据转换、数据挖掘和数据可视化。它还需要了解数据结构、算法和统计分析等方面的知识。而编码需要具备编程语言的知识和技能,如掌握特定的编程语言、了解算法和数据结构等。
-
应用领域:数据编程常见于数据科学、机器学习、人工智能和业务分析等领域。它用于处理和分析不同类型的数据,如结构化数据、半结构化数据和非结构化数据。而编码在各个领域都有应用,包括软件开发、网站构建、游戏开发、嵌入式系统等。
-
方法和工具:数据编程使用各种编程语言和工具来处理数据,如Python、R、SQL、Hadoop和Spark等。它使用各种数据处理和分析库,如pandas、NumPy、scikit-learn和TensorFlow等。而编码使用各种编程语言和开发工具,如Java、C++、C#、JavaScript和Visual Studio等。
-
目标和输出:数据编程的目标是从数据中提取有用的信息和洞察力,以帮助决策和解决问题。它的输出可以是可视化图表、数据报告、预测模型等。而编码的目标是创建计算机程序,使计算机能够按照特定的要求执行任务。它的输出通常是一个可执行的程序或者一个功能完整的应用程序。
1年前 -
-
数据编程和编码是两个不同的概念和领域。数据编程主要关注于处理和分析数据,而编码主要关注于将计算机程序转换为可执行的形式。
- 数据编程:
数据编程是指使用编程语言和工具来处理和分析数据。它涉及到数据的收集、清洗、处理、分析和可视化等过程。数据编程通常用于数据科学、数据分析和机器学习等领域。
数据编程的流程一般包括以下步骤:
- 数据收集:收集原始数据,可以使用各种方法,例如从数据库中获取数据、通过API获取数据、从网页抓取数据等。
- 数据清洗:对原始数据进行清洗和预处理,包括处理缺失值、处理异常值、去除重复数据等。
- 数据处理:对数据进行转换和处理,例如计算统计指标、进行聚类分析、执行机器学习算法等。
- 数据分析:使用统计方法、机器学习算法等对数据进行分析和建模,揭示数据的规律和趋势。
- 数据可视化:将分析结果以图表、图形等形式进行可视化展示,更好地理解数据和传达分析结果。
- 编码:
编码是指将计算机程序转换为可执行的形式。它涉及到使用编程语言和开发工具来编写和调试代码,并将其编译或解释为计算机可以理解和执行的机器代码。
编码的流程一般包括以下步骤:
- 需求分析:理解需求、确定功能和设计程序的基本框架。
- 代码编写:使用编程语言和开发工具编写代码。根据需求,可以使用不同的编程语言,如Python、Java、C++等。
- 代码调试:检查代码逻辑,寻找和修复错误和异常。
- 代码测试:编写测试用例,验证代码的正确性和稳定性。
- 代码优化:对代码进行性能优化,提高程序的效率和响应速度。
- 编译或解释:将代码编译或解释为机器代码。
- 部署和维护:将可执行的程序部署到目标环境并进行后续的维护和更新。
总而言之,数据编程和编码是两个不同的领域,数据编程关注于对数据进行处理和分析,而编码关注于将程序转换为可执行的形式。然而,它们也有一些重叠的地方,例如在数据分析过程中可能需要编写一些代码来实现算法或数据处理操作。
1年前 - 数据编程: